Phytoestrogens are plant compounds that are often discussed in connection with menopause. In practice, people usually mean supplements based on ingredients such as soy isoflavones or red clover. They are chosen by people who want to try a non-hormonal route first, but the expected benefit and suitability vary from person to person.

This makes cautious use important. A supplement in this group is not a general answer to every menopause symptom, and it is better to judge it by your own main problem than by broad promises on the label. If you try one, it is easier to see what it does when the rest of the routine stays stable.

Health history matters here more than many people expect. If there has been hormone-sensitive cancer, thyroid treatment, anticoagulant use, or other long-term medication, it is sensible to check suitability before using a plant-based menopause supplement as a routine product.

Seek an assessment if menopause symptoms are strong enough to affect quality of life clearly, or if you are unsure whether a plant-based supplement fits your medical background at all.
